The artistic duo who brought us the Oscar-winning Poor Things has returned with another acclaimed picture that is also gaining awards steam.

The new absurdist black comedy Bugonia stars Emma Stone and is directed by Yorgos Lanthimos. The movie is written by Will Tracy.

The story follows two young men who kidnap a powerful CEO, suspecting that she is secretly an alien who wants to destroy the planet. The film is an English-language remake of the 2003 South Korean film Save the Green Planet directed by Jang Joon-hwan.

The picture co-stars Jesse Plemons, Aidan Delbis, Stavros Halkias and Alicia Silverstone.

Irish cinematographer Robbie Ryan shot the project on 8-perf 35mm film with VistaVision cameras, marking his fourth collaboration with Lanthimos. With approximately 95% of the film photographed in VistaVision by Ryan's estimate, it has used the format more than any film since One-Eyed Jacks in 1961.
